Staff Software Engineer (Full Stack)

Onos Health
San Francisco, CA

About Onos Health

Onos Health’s mission is simple but ambitious: ensure every healthcare dollar goes toward delivering the highest quality care. Today, 30% of total U.S. healthcare spending is wasted due to ineffective care and administrative burden caused by misalignment between providers and payers.

Onos is addressing this by building the largest AI-driven healthcare data platform. Our models enables payers to make faster, more accurate decisions across their populations. By guiding members to the right care, Onos is channeling more dollars to high-quality care that drives outcomes while making healthcare more affordable.

Onos recently closed a $6M Seed round with top-tier investors and is already working with some of the nation’s largest health plans, signing its first national plan just months after launch.

Come join a category-defining company and help reimagine healthcare for the better.

The Role

We're seeking an experienced and highly capable full-stack product engineer who is motivated to meaningfully improve the way healthcare is administered in the United States. You'll take ownership of developing a significant part of the Onos platform, such as our user-facing application and APIs. As an early team member, you'll be expected to wear multiple hats, including acting as a frontend developer, UI/UX designer, and backend developer. This role is a hybrid role based in San Francisco, where you'll be expected to work at our office in person at least once a week.

What you'll be doing at Onos:

  • Leading the development for our end-user web application, used by healthcare administrators and providers

  • Architecting and implementing major platform components to provide actionable insights and recommendations to health plan administrators and support robust workflows related to addressing fraud, waste, and abuse

  • Prototyping new features and use cases for demos and user feedback

  • Establish engineering best practices and technical foundations for future team growth and AI-enabled coding

  • Help shape our technical roadmap, make key architectural decisions, and influence the company's product and design strategy

Technical Challenges At Onos:

  • Develop a flexible and robust UI/UX that supports many types of use cases and data sources related to administrative healthcare workflows and include intelligent, actionable insights.

  • Implement functionality related related to machine learning pipelines that ingest complex medical standards, analyze medical records and automate recommendations for clinical reviewers

  • Incorporate human-centric AI user experiences, in which the UI/UX enables users to build trust with the use of AI in our products

  • Design and implement high quality user experience while upholding high security and privacy standards

Tech Stack:

  • At Onos, we work with a modern tech stack where you'll have the freedom to evaluate and adopt cutting-edge technologies as we scale.

  • Languages/Frameworks:

    • Frontend: Typescript, NextJS, Tanstack Query, Shadcn UI, Zod, Nuqs

    • Backend: Python, Django, django-ninja, django-tenants

  • Database/Storage: PostgreSQL (AWS RDS), S3

  • Infrastructure/Systems: AWS (ECS, Bedrock, Cognito, etc.), Docker, Github Actions

  • Development Tools: Github, Jira, CoderabbitAI, Tusk
